Background to LIDA
There is a growing movement around the world to ensure the effective use of vast data collections to drive research, policy development and public good initiatives. At LIDA our mission, aligned with the University’s strategy, is to exploit data science and AI to generate societal impact.
Leeds Institute for Data Analytics (LIDA) is the home of Data Science and AI at the University of Leeds. Our role is to bring together applied research groups and data scientists from all Faculties and disciplines, to conduct inter-disciplinary and impact-oriented research, education and training, applying cutting-edge data science, machine learning and AI to real-world problems.
Our portfolio of data analytics research and innovation projects is worth over £80 million, with multi-disciplinary communities of >300 researchers engaged across different communities, programmes and specialist interest areas. LIDA’s research communities are currently focused on three main challenge areas that require interdisciplinary working: Societies, Health and Environment. Supporting these communities are four cross cutting programmes of work that focus on exploiting and developing our capabilities and capacity within four key methodological data analytics areas ; Statistical Data Science, Artificial Intelligence, Immersive Technologies and Data Science Infrastructures.
LIDA works to ensure the effective use of vast data collections to drive research, policy development and public good initiatives; connecting academic research and education with external partners in business, government and the third sector. The last five years have seen a host of organisations make use of LIDA’s expertise including Sainsbury’s, Asda, YouGov and Leeds City Council, to facilitate research that makes a real difference.
LIDA also has a growing education and training portfolio helping to address the national skills gap in data analytics, including: MSc Data Science (statistics), Data Science Development Training programmes and hosts Centres for Doctoral Training.
LIDA is underpinned by cutting edge highly secure data science and AI analytic services, located in a collaborative, multidisciplinary setting, to a growing portfolio of research projects and education and training programmes from across the University, including those involving highly sensitive and confidential data.
